The differences between farm workers and field workers can be seen in a few details. Each job has different responsibilities and duties. Additionally, a field worker has an average salary of $27,114, which is higher than the $26,598 average annual salary of a farm worker.
The top three skills for a farm worker include harvest, mowing and farm equipment. The most important skills for a field worker are home health, safety procedures, and safety regulations.
| Farm Worker | Field Worker | |
| Yearly salary | $26,598 | $27,114 |
| Hourly rate | $12.79 | $13.04 |
| Growth rate | 1% | 1% |
| Number of jobs | 25,368 | 101,737 |
| Job satisfaction | - | - |
| Most common degree | Bachelor's Degree, 36% | Bachelor's Degree, 40% |
| Average age | 40 | 40 |
| Years of experience | - | - |
Farm workers and field workers have different pay scales, as shown below.
| Farm Worker | Field Worker | |
| Average salary | $26,598 | $27,114 |
| Salary range | Between $21,000 And $33,000 | Between $22,000 And $33,000 |
| Highest paying City | Greenville, MS | Santa Rosa, CA |
| Highest paying state | North Dakota | Vermont |
| Best paying company | FAT CATS CAFE | American Water |
| Best paying industry | Manufacturing | Manufacturing |

Here are the differences between farm workers' and field workers' demographics:
| Farm Worker | Field Worker | |
| Average age | 40 | 40 |
| Gender ratio | Male, 72.6% Female, 27.4% | Male, 64.1% Female, 35.9% |
| Race ratio | Black or African American, 4.1% Unknown, 3.0% Hispanic or Latino, 25.2% Asian, 1.8% White, 64.7% American Indian and Alaska Native, 1.1% | Black or African American, 4.8% Unknown, 3.1% Hispanic or Latino, 34.8% Asian, 1.9% White, 54.3% American Indian and Alaska Native, 1.2% |
| LGBT Percentage | 3% | 3% |
